She's reported on sports at some of the most prestigious publications around the world. She worked for The Washington Post nearly a decade, covering Grand Slam Tennis and Grand Slam Football, as well as basketball at multiple Olympics. Nichols began a nine year stint at ESPN where she was awarded 2 Emmy Awards, and featured on a number of the network's best programs, including NFL Countdown and SportsCenter. Additionally, she was a sideline journalist for the Monday Night Football broadcasts. Next, she moved on onto CNN sports and then Turner. Unguarded: Rachel Nichols hosted her own show on CNN International. More than 1 billion people watched it worldwide. At the time, Nichols was a reporter for TNT's NBA broadcasts including regular season, playoffs, and All-Star broadcast teams. Alongside covering for TBS and TNT, she also reported on broadcasts of golf and baseball as well as the Final Four on CBS.
